Security Affairs reports that the U.S. Department of Justice announced that Russian national Ilya Angelov has been sentenced to two years in prison, fined $100,000, and ordered to pay $1.6 million in money judgment over his co-management of the TA551 cybercrime operation, also known as Mario Kart, which launched a botnet used in ransomware attacks against U.S. organizations.
